2024 Kia Sorento unveiled
【Summary】The 2024 Kia Sorento has been revealed with a new look inside and out. It features a large front grille, razor-thin LED headlights, and rufty tufty cladding. The Sorento also has a light-up Kia badge that sets it apart from its rivals.
The facelifted Kia Sorento, set to go on sale in Summer 2024, comes with a price starting from £46,000 (est). Unlike some cars that undergo minor changes with each update, the new Sorento boasts a completely refreshed look both inside and out.
One of the standout features of the updated Sorento is its resemblance to Kia's flagship electric SUV, the EV9. The large front grille, razor-thin LED headlights, and chrome detailing give the Sorento a modern and sleek appearance. To enhance its rugged appeal, the Sorento also sports rufty tufty cladding around its lower edges, showcasing its versatility and ability to tackle any terrain.
What sets the Sorento apart from its competitors, such as the Hyundai Santa Fe and the Land Rover Discovery Sport, is its unique light-up Kia badge. Even in the darkness of night, fellow drivers will be able to identify the Sorento on the road, adding an extra touch of distinction to this impressive SUV.
